This Sunday's edition of JoyNews' The Law explored the newly passed Road Traffic (Amendment) Bill, 2025, popularly referred to as the Okada Law.
Once assented to by the President and gazetted, this law formally legalises the use of motorcycles, tricycles, and quadricycles for commercial passenger transport.
The law also updates the Road Traffic Act, 2004 (Act 683), introducing new provisions on alcohol limits, vehicle safety standards, and regulations to ensure safer and more organised commercial transport on Ghana’s roads.
The guest to share insight into the conversation is the Director General of the Road Safety Commission, Abraham Amaliba.
